Hey guys, My odo wasn't working on my '71 when I bought my 40. I took it all apart and found that it was all gunked up, I could barely turn the numbers by hand. I took it apart and cleaned it extremely well and everything spun much easier, however, I found that the little worm gear was pretty chewed up. My guess is that this polyurethane gear spins against a metal gear, which spins with the speedo. the numbers being gunked up stopped the poly gear from spinning, and the metal gear chewed it up because it was still being activated by the speedo.
A few questions:
1. Do they still sell that gear new, if so, does anyone know where I can get it? if not, does anyone have one they want to get rid of?
2. How do you get that gear out? I couldn't figure it out. I was afraid to take the speedo spring apart, which is probably how you get that gear out. Any tips? Below are some pics to show what I'm talking about.
